Obverse description A large stylized fleur-de-lis, the heraldic emblem of Florence, occupies the central field, rendered with fine detail including foliate scrolls and berry clusters at the tips of each lobe. The design follows the long-standing Florentine gold florin tradition, maintaining the iconic lily motif. The circular legend surrounding the device reads IOAN·GASTO·I·D·G·M·DVX·ETR·, identifying Grand Duke Giovanni Gastone I of Tuscany by the grace of God. The coin presents a milled edge and a well-struck, slightly convex field typical of late Medici coinage.
